ON January 24, the U14 netball squad from Katharine Lady Berkeley's School represented Gloucestershire at the West Midlands regional finals. The team had become the county champions in December and this was an opportunity for them to match their skills against the top teams from seven other counties.
The squad had trained hard since the start of the spring term and their endeavour and commitment was a credit to each team member.
The opposition were of a very high standard but the team played some outstanding netball in the first match, which gave them the confidence for their next matches. There was a close game against St Mary's School from Herefordshire but the team held out for a 6-4 win.
Unfortunately, the next two games saw them meet very good teams, one of which went through as section winners. After leading Bablake School from Coventry at half-time, the opposition worked out how to beat Vicky Terrett, the goalkeeper, who had played so well that the attack from Bablake could not get near the net.
There then followed another close game with KLB losing by the odd goal. The last match saw them rally to show how and why they are the county champions as they beat Bromsgrove School 5-2.
At this point in time the team have not lost any full matches against other schools and three members of the squad play for the county representative teams. Alice Marler, Rachael Giles and Elizabeth Bryant train with Gloucestershire each week and are now involved in playing matches against other county teams.
Dorothy Chilton, team coach, said: "It has been a pleasure to work with such talented and dedicated players. They are looking forward to preparing for reaching the regional finals again next year."
